The NFL Playoffs are well underway with Wild Card Weekend wrapping up and setting the Divisional Round in stone. 

Wild Card Weekend has wrapped up in the NFL as the Dallas Cowboys and Indianapolis Colts both advanced to the Divisional Round of the postseason, joining the Baltimore Ravens and Carolina Panthers as teams to survive the first weekend of play.

The weekend wasn’t without controversy, as the Dallas Cowboys won on a game-winning drive that saw officials commit an obvious pass interference call that was announced and then reversed in mysterious fashion. It has spawned a slew of conspiracy theories but at the end of the day the Cowboys are moving on.

Fans crying foul against the Cowboys may see justice enacted next weekend, as the win by Dallas sets up an NFC Divisional Round game against the Green Bay Packers — a showdown that is destined to become an instant classic. The win also sends Carolina to Seattle to set up a matchup between the Panthers and Seahawks.

Over in the AFC, the Bengals and Steelers both got bounced out of the playoffs on the first weekend of the postseason which sets up matchups between the Broncos and Colts as well as the Ravens and Patriots. Both game are incredible dangerous for the home teams, as the Ravens have beaten the Patriots two out of the three times they’ve met in the Tom Brady era while the Colts are meeting the Broncos in their most vulnerable state in recent memory.
